软件app开发是一项复杂的工作,需要使用多种不同的软件工具。下面是一些最常用的软件开发工具和技术的详细介绍。
1. 集成开发环境(IDE)
集成开发环境(IDE)是一个软件应用程序,用于编写、测试和调试软件程序。它通常包括代码编辑器、调试器、版本控制系统和构建工具等工具。常见的IDE有Eclipse、Android Studio、Xcode等。
2. 编程语言
编程语言是编写软件应用程序的语言。最常用的语言是Java、Python、C++、Objective-C、Swift、JavaScript等。
3. 框架
框架是一种软件工具,可以帮助开发人员快速构建应用程序。它提供了一组预定义的代码库和函数,使开发人员能够更快地编写代码。常见的框架有React Native、Ionic、Flutter等。
4. 数据库
数据库是存储应用程序数据的软件工具。它可以轻松存储、访问和管理数据。常见的数据库有MySQL、SQLite、MongoDB等。
5. 版本控制系统
版本控制系统是一种软件工具,用于管理软件开发过程中的版本控制和代码更改。常见的版本控制系统有Git、SVN等。
6. 软件测试工具
软件测试工具是用于测试应用程序的软件工具。它可以帮助开发人员发现和修复应用程序中的错误。常见的软件测试工具有JUnit、Appium、Selenium等。
7. 设计工具
设计工具是用于设计应用程序用户界面的软件工具。它可以帮助开发人员创建应用程序的外观和感觉。常见的设计工具有Adobe Photoshop、Sketch、Figma等。
总之,软件app开发需要使用多种不同的软件工具和技术,这些工具和技术可以帮助开发人员更快、更有效地开发应用程序。